Today in Michigan History

October 13, 1862

The Sixth Michigan Cavalry was organized.

The Sixth Michigan Cavalry was mustered into federal service at Grand Rapids. Organized by Congressman Francis W. Kellogg, the Sixth headed for Washington, DC. Commanded by Colonel George Gray, the Sixth was brigaded with three other Michigan regiments to form the Michigan Cavalry Brigade.
